Output 74e4f044de334e13de3917b0033f2321562f208e3e37c7d488249428107ea805:1

value
44000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67851bda4af63922c8e08fe7aaa0f82e5e254ea2 OP_EQUAL
address
3B8Nys4A3V2uzZY2jEMAEbz9BCKzaMdagw
transaction
74e4f044de334e13de3917b0033f2321562f208e3e37c7d488249428107ea805
spent
true